Conventional Power Generation Systems for Carbon-Negative Energy (CNE)

Conventional Power Generation Systems for Carbon-Negative Energy (CNE)

More than 180 nations set the goal of limiting global temperature increase to 1.5 °C, compared to pre-industrial levels. In order to meet this goal, the Intergovernmental Panel on Climate Change has reported the deployment of large scale “carbon-negative” cycles are needed by 2040. One type of carbon-negative technology that has generated significant interest is biomass energy production combined with carbon capture and storage (CCS), known as BioCCS or BECCS. BioCCS has enormous potential to ...

Conventional Power Generation Systems for Fast Response, Peaking Power Plant/Black-Start Power Generator

Conventional Power Generation Systems for Fast Response, Peaking Power Plant/Black-Start Power Generator

The Clean Energy Systems oxy-fuel gas generator and OFT-J79 expander turbine are ideally suited to emergency start-up and peaking power plant applications. Conventional peaking power plants typically take 10 to 30 minutes or more to come online because of the need to warm up expensive NOx catalysts and bring the facility to its required operating temperature. CES power plants require less time to start up, cost less to run, and release effectively zero emissions to the ...
